Pub/Sub Topic

NAME

pubsub-topic

SYNOPSIS

Config Connector compatible YAML files to grant a role to a particular IAM member for a PubSub topic.

CONSUMPTION

Download the package using kpt.

kpt pkg get https://github.com/GoogleCloudPlatform/cloud-foundation-toolkit/config-connector/solutions/iam/kpt/pubsub-topic pubsub-topic

REQUIREMENTS

  • A working Config Connector instance using the "cnrm-system" service account with either roles/pubsub.admin or roles/owner in the project managed by Config Connector
  • Cloud Pub/Sub API enabled in the project where Config Connector is installed
  • Cloud Pub/Sub API enabled in the project managed by Config Connector if it is a different project

SETTERS

NAME VALUE SET BY DESCRIPTION COUNT
iam-member ${IAM_MEMBER?} PLACEHOLDER identity to grant privileges 1
role roles/pubsub.editor package-default IAM role to grant 1
topic-name allowed-topic package-default name of PubSub topic 2

USAGE

Replace ${IAM_MEMBER?} with the GCP identity to grant access to.

kpt cfg set . iam-member user:name@example.com

Optionally set the name of the PubSub topic (defaults to allowed-topic) and the role to grant (defaults to roles/pubsub.editor, full list of roles here)

kpt cfg set . topic-name your-topic
kpt cfg set . role roles/pubsub.viewer

Once the values are satisfactory, apply the YAMLs.

kubectl apply -f .

Note: This will create the topic if it does not exist.
